How to Fix 500 Internal Server Error on Your Shopify Store

Published on Aug 16, 2024

By Aisha Patel

#Shopify#E-commerce#Technical Issues
Computer server in data center room

In the world of e-commerce, unexpected technical issues can arise at any moment, potentially disrupting your online business operations. One such problem that Shopify store owners may encounter is the dreaded 500 Internal Server Error. This blog post will explore the causes of this error, its impact on your Shopify store, and most importantly, how to resolve it effectively.

Understanding the 500 Internal Server Error

What is a 500 Internal Server Error?

A 500 Internal Server Error is a generic HTTP status code that indicates something has gone wrong on the website’s server, but the server couldn’t be more specific about what the exact problem is. When this error occurs on a Shopify store, it can prevent access to both the front-end (customer-facing) website and the back-end (admin) portal.

Common Causes of 500 Internal Server Errors

While the specific cause of a 500 error can vary, some common reasons include:

  1. Server overload
  2. Misconfigured server settings
  3. Corrupted or incompatible plugins or apps
  4. Issues with server-side scripts

Impact on Shopify Stores

When a 500 Internal Server Error occurs, it can have significant consequences for your Shopify store:

  1. Loss of sales due to inaccessible storefronts
  2. Inability to manage inventory or process orders
  3. Potential damage to customer trust and brand reputation

Identifying and Diagnosing the Issue

Recognizing the Signs

The first step in addressing a 500 Internal Server Error is recognizing its symptoms:

  1. Unable to access your Shopify admin dashboard
  2. Customers reporting that they can’t view your store
  3. Error messages when attempting to load your store’s pages

Checking Shopify’s System Status

Before assuming the problem is specific to your store, it’s crucial to check if Shopify is experiencing any system-wide issues:

  1. Visit the Shopify Status page at https://www.shopifystatus.com/
  2. Look for any reported incidents or ongoing investigations
  3. Check for updates on resolved issues

Verifying the Problem’s Scope

To determine if the issue is isolated to your store or part of a larger problem:

  1. Try accessing other Shopify stores
  2. Check social media and Shopify community forums for similar reports
  3. Attempt to contact Shopify support through alternative channels

Resolving the 500 Internal Server Error

Wait for Shopify to Resolve System-Wide Issues

If the problem is on Shopify’s end, the most effective solution is often to wait for their technical team to resolve it. During widespread outages:

  1. Monitor the Shopify Status page for updates
  2. Avoid making changes to your store settings
  3. Prepare communication for your customers about the temporary issue

Clear Your Browser Cache

Sometimes, a 500 error can be resolved by clearing your browser cache:

  1. Open your browser settings
  2. Navigate to the privacy or history section
  3. Clear browsing data, ensuring cache is included
  4. Attempt to log in again after clearing the cache

Contact Shopify Support

If the issue persists and appears to be specific to your store:

  1. Reach out to Shopify support through available channels
  2. Provide detailed information about the error and when it started
  3. Follow any troubleshooting steps provided by support staff

Preventing Future Occurrences

Regular Maintenance

To minimize the risk of encountering 500 errors:

  1. Keep your Shopify apps and themes updated
  2. Regularly review and remove unused apps or plugins
  3. Monitor your store’s performance and address any slowdowns promptly

Backup Your Store Data

While Shopify maintains backups, it’s good practice to:

  1. Regularly export your product and customer data
  2. Keep local copies of important store information
  3. Use third-party backup solutions for added security

Stay Informed

Keep yourself updated on Shopify’s system status and potential issues:

  1. Follow Shopify’s official social media accounts
  2. Subscribe to Shopify status updates
  3. Participate in Shopify community forums for peer support

By understanding the nature of 500 Internal Server Errors, knowing how to identify them, and following the steps to resolve and prevent them, you can minimize disruptions to your Shopify store. Remember, while these errors can be frustrating, they are often temporary and resolvable. Stay calm, follow the troubleshooting steps, and don’t hesitate to reach out to Shopify support when needed. With the right approach, you can quickly get your store back up and running, ensuring a smooth shopping experience for your customers.

Take Our Quick Quiz:

Which primary product image do you think has the highest conversion rate?